To change your GDI account(domain) into basic hosting:-
Log-in to your account-click "domain"-click "change DNS"-click "basic hosting"-click "continue".....Then GDI will send you an email about your activated hosting.

To upload files in the activated hosting:-
Open an ftp software(filezilla works well....download it free if you don't have it)-connect to GDI server by filling the necessary info:-
host=ftp.hosting.ws     username=yourGDIusername   password=yourGDIpassword   port=21
Lt side of the software you will see files from your hard drive
Rt side of the software you will see your GDI domain directories
Right click at files you want to upload in your hard drive-select upload.....you will see files being uploaded.
*Make sure your home page is named one of the three below
index.html
index.htm
index.php
